Public records is the best you're going to get in the United States. And now days you have to pay for those same public records.
There is no federal property ownership records. See City and county seats only. Pretty certain there is also nothing on the state levels.
On the federal level it's because of state's rights. The states really don't want to pay for that kind of record keeping so it falls on the counties and cities.
